    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market Summary

    As per MRFR analysis, the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market Size was estimated at 1.309 USD Billion in 2024. The Quaternary Ammonium Compounds industry is projected to grow from 1.37 in 2025 to 2.17 by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 4.7 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

    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market Trends

    The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market is currently experiencing notable growth, driven by increasing demand across various sectors such as healthcare, agriculture, and personal care. These compounds are recognized for their antimicrobial properties, making them essential in disinfectants and sanitizers. The rising awareness regarding hygiene and cleanliness is propelling the adoption of quaternary ammonium compounds in both commercial and residential settings. Furthermore, the versatility of these compounds allows for their application in a wide range of products, from surface cleaners to fabric softeners, thereby expanding their market reach. In addition to the growing demand, regulatory frameworks are evolving to ensure the safe use of quaternary ammonium compounds. This regulatory scrutiny may lead to innovations in formulation and application methods, enhancing product efficacy while minimizing environmental impact. As sustainability becomes a focal point for consumers and manufacturers alike, the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market is likely to witness a shift towards greener alternatives. Overall, the market appears poised for continued expansion, with opportunities for growth in emerging economies and new applications in various industries.

    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market Drivers

    Growth in Agricultural Applications

    The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market is witnessing growth in agricultural applications, particularly as biocides and surfactants. These compounds are utilized in crop protection products, enhancing the efficacy of pesticides and herbicides. The agricultural sector is increasingly adopting quaternary ammonium compounds to improve product performance and reduce environmental impact. The market for agricultural applications is projected to grow at a CAGR of approximately 4% as farmers seek effective solutions for pest management and crop health. This trend is indicative of a broader movement towards sustainable agricultural practices, where quaternary ammonium compounds play a crucial role in promoting both productivity and environmental stewardship.

    Increasing Use in Industrial Applications

    The Quaternary Ammonium Compounds Market is experiencing a notable increase in demand due to their extensive use in various industrial applications. These compounds serve as effective surfactants, disinfectants, and emulsifiers, which are essential in sectors such as textiles, agriculture, and food processing. The market for quaternary ammonium compounds in industrial applications is projected to grow at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of approximately 5% over the next few years. This growth is driven by the need for efficient cleaning agents and antimicrobial solutions in manufacturing processes. As industries continue to prioritize hygiene and safety, the reliance on quaternary ammonium compounds is likely to expand, further solidifying their role in the market.

    Europe : Regulatory Framework and Innovation

    Europe is a significant player in the Quaternary Ammonium Compounds market, holding around 30% of the global share, making it the second-largest market. The region's growth is propelled by stringent regulations aimed at ensuring product safety and environmental sustainability. The European Union's REACH regulations play a crucial role in shaping market dynamics, encouraging innovation and compliance among manufacturers. Germany and France are the leading countries in this market, with a strong presence of key players like Evonik Industries and Solvay SA. The competitive landscape is marked by a focus on research and development, with companies investing in sustainable solutions. The market is characterized by collaborations between industry and academia, fostering innovation and enhancing product offerings. This collaborative approach is vital for meeting regulatory requirements and consumer expectations.

    March 2022: Sani-24 Germicidal Disposable Wipe, Sani-HyPerCide Germicidal Disposable Wipe, and Sani-HyPerCide Germicidal Spray are three new products from PDI. These novel disinfectants will aid infection control specialists in their battle against the rising number of healthcare-associated infections (HAIs).

    February 2022: In North America, SC Johnson Professional unveiled a new bottle design for their Quaternary Disinfectant Cleaner that is simple to measure, squeeze, and pour. In one labor-saving action, the product cleans, disinfects, and deodorizes. The packaging style makes it simple to measure for dilution in a bucket, automatic scrubber, or spray bottle.
